Transaction 695df77d9abda1bf1bee6a86a963c6482ab4fa09891b5a16ace672aab4bf9406
1 Input
1 Output
-
695df77d9abda1bf1bee6a86a963c6482ab4fa09891b5a16ace672aab4bf9406:0
- value
- 1683917
- script pubkey
- OP_0 OP_PUSHBYTES_32 f5f56d89adc1835ecc06e854b37d21e72b90845b2cd03244c203defd0e21dc33
- address
- bc1q7h6kmzddcxp4anqxap2txlfpuu4eppzm9ngry3xzq0006r3pmsesa3g8an